When Islam is against idol worship why do the Muslims worship and bow down to the Kaaba in their prayer?



Kaaba is the Qibla i.e. the direction Muslims face during their prayers. It is important to note that though Muslims face the Kaaba during prayers, they do not worship the Kaaba. Muslims worship and bow to none but Allah. It is mentioned in Surah Baqarah:
“We see the turning of thy face (for guidance) to the heavens: now shall We turn thee to a Qiblah that shall please thee. Turn then thy face in the direction of the Sacred Mosque: wherever ye are, turn your faces in that direction.” [Al-Qur’an 2:144]

Reason to face Kaaba and circumambulation round the Kaaba

1.It is mentioned in quran so to obey the lord of the world and to practise and follow the act of our beloved prophet (sal)

2. In order to unite
  Muslims in their worship of the One True God, Muslims, wherever they may be,are asked to face in only one direction i.e. towards the Kaaba. 

3.. Kaaba is at the Centre of the World Map

4.Tawaf around Kaaba for indicating one God
  When the Muslims go to Masjid-e-Haram in Makkah, they perform tawaf or circumambulation round the Kaaba. This act symbolizes the belief and worship of One God, since, just as every circle has one centre, so also there is only one Allah (swt) worthy of worship.

5.People stood on Kaaba and gave the adhaan
        At the time of the Prophet, people even stood on the Kaaba and gave the ‘adhaan’ or the call to prayer. One may ask those who allege that Muslims worship the Kaaba; which idol worshipper stands on the idol he worships?
